Transaction 884276b2109cd27909da107a4d71f891eb283abd6a4ff57fd6e77a4d4917a643

7 Input
2 Outputs
  • 884276b2109cd27909da107a4d71f891eb283abd6a4ff57fd6e77a4d4917a643:0
  • value  95199252
    address  34WxW88JD8aMc1UycJY1PrDFSimpzqQggi
  • 884276b2109cd27909da107a4d71f891eb283abd6a4ff57fd6e77a4d4917a643:1
  • value  4981171764
    address  15krWJTAriVnmXgZZzPENV3ohh2AwdQDgH